Cómo preparar Alton Brown's Blueberry Soda From Good Eats Food Network

  1. Combine 2 cups of fresh blueberries and 2 cups of water in a medium saucepan.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at.
  2. Reduce heat to low and simmer gently for 15 minutes to extract maximum blueberry flavor.
  3. Remove from heat. Place a cheesecloth-lined colander over a large bowl and pour the blueberry mixture through it.
  4. Let cool for 15 minutes.
  5. Gather the cheesecloth edges and gently squeeze to extract as much juice as possible, discarding the remaining pulp and skins.
  6. Return the blueberry juice (you should have approximately 1 ½ cups) to the saucepan. Add ¾ cup granulated sugar and 2 tablespoons of fresh lime juice.
  7. Place over medium-high heat and stir until the sugar is completely dissolved.
  8. Bring to a boil and cook for 2 minutes.
  9. Remove from heat. Transfer the blueberry syrup to a heatproof glass container. Let cool completely in the refrigerator, uncovered.
  10. To serve: Combine ¼ cup of the cooled blueberry syrup with 8 ounces of chilled carbonated water. Serve immediately over ice.
